Artist Bio:
The Ray Charles Singers were a vocal group founded by Ray Charles, not to be confused with the famous R&B musician of the same name. The group was active from the 1950s to the 1970s and was known for their work as backup singers on various recording sessions and television programs. They were also featured on numerous commercials and jingles during their career.


The Ray Charles Singers released several albums under the direction of Ray Charles, including "Something Special for Young Lovers" and "Al-Di-La and Other Extra-Special Songs for Young Lovers." They were renowned for their smooth harmonies and versatile vocal abilities, making them a popular choice for both studio recordings and live performances. The group's music encompassed a variety of genres, including pop, jazz, and easy listening, and they were highly regarded in the music industry for their professionalism and talent.
